Farnborough vs London City for Wimbledon Arrivals

For most US travelers, Farnborough is the definitive answer for arrival. If you are considering a private jet Farnborough London summer tennis itinerary, FAB stands out because it is purpose-built for business aviation and highly suitable for the heavy and ultra-long-range aircraft operating nonstop from the US. Located approximately 35 miles from southwest London, it is widely regarded as the most practical and efficient private arrival point for this specific mission.

Farnborough works exceptionally well because it combines total discretion with elite operational capability. Aircraft arriving from US hubs can generally be handled there without the strict compromises that arise at more constrained city airports. The airport experience itself aligns perfectly with high-touch private aviation, allowing travelers to move quickly from aircraft to their waiting car with minimal friction.

London City offers the theoretical appeal of greater proximity to central London, but that advantage narrows quickly when the aircraft size becomes the limiting factor. LCY is visibly constrained by runway length, a steep approach profile, and strict operating requirements, removing it as a universal answer for nonstop US flights. Certain smaller or specially capable aircraft may utilize it under the right conditions, but for the vast majority of transatlantic passengers, London City is less practical.

For a fly private Wimbledon UK itinerary, your airport decision hinges entirely on aircraft performance first and geography second. A closer airport is definitively not the better airport if it limits nonstop capability, payload, or scheduling flexibility. In nearly all instances, FAB remains the strongest arrival solution for travel from the United States.

Best US Departure Airports for Wimbledon Charters

The strongest departure airport is the one that flawlessly matches your home location, aircraft needs, and desired departure window. For the New York market, Teterboro (TEB) remains one of the most logical private aviation gateways available. It offers broad business aviation infrastructure, elite access for Manhattan, and consistent compatibility with long-range charter options. Flying from TEB to Farnborough generally takes approximately six to seven hours, depending on aircraft type and transatlantic winds.

For Boston and the wider New England market, Hanscom Field (BED) is similarly attractive for international departures. BED delivers a distinctly calmer departure experience than larger commercial fields, while still flawlessly accommodating the aircraft required for a refined transatlantic mission. Flight times to Farnborough remain similar to those from the New York area, taking approximately six to seven hours in the air.

Miami-area travelers frequently favor Opa-locka (OPF) for their European summer positioning. OPF gives South Florida passengers a highly convenient departure point and fully supports the larger-cabin aircraft appropriate for a nonstop crossing. A Miami to Farnborough mission often runs approximately eight to nine hours, with the specific timing influenced by the routing. For travelers pairing Wimbledon with Mediterranean plans afterward, this serves as an exceptionally efficient starting point.

For Los Angeles executives, Van Nuys (VNY) serves as the headline departure airport, demanding careful aircraft selection to perform correctly. A nonstop VNY to Farnborough trip strictly requires an ultra-long-range jet, alongside expert planning encompassing payload, routing, and summer demand. Flight times routinely push into the 10 to 11 hour range or beyond, necessitating optimal cabin comfort.

Private Jet Wimbledon 2026 Cost Considerations

Cost represents one of the most frequent inquiries around European summer itineraries, and the final figure depends exclusively on route length, aircraft category, and trip structure. Broadly, a private jet Wimbledon 2026 charter from the US to London often starts around $80,000 one-way and can easily exceed $230,000. This higher pricing tier applies specifically for longer missions from the West Coast, premium aircraft selections, and peak arrival dates.

New York and Boston departures generally sit below West Coast pricing, while Los Angeles missions rank among the highest due to aircraft range limitations and extended flight times. Miami usually falls completely between those two ends of the pricing spectrum, although figures shift materially depending on live aircraft positioning. Round-trip structures sometimes produce stronger economic value than isolated one-way segments, particularly when both outbound and return dates are secured well in advance.

Wimbledon demand routinely compresses market availability enough to alter pricing even on standard round-trip requests. The most accurate method to evaluate cost requires looking beyond raw hourly rates to examine the entire operational picture. Federal excise tax, international crew expenses, repositioning requirements, and peak event-period demand all heavily influence the quoted figure.

A single-day shift in travel timing or a nuanced change from LCY to FAB frequently alters the underlying economics of the trip. Ground Transfers and Wimbledon Hospitality Planning

For our distinguished travelers, the luxury of private aviation is fully realized only when the airport-to-club transfer receives the exact same planning precision as the flight itself. From Farnborough, a premium chauffeured drive directly to the All England Club represents the most straightforward and secure solution. Depending on daily traffic patterns and exact timing, a practical planning estimate requires approximately 50 to 75 minutes of driving time.

That final terrestrial leg matters profoundly because Wimbledon is rarely treated as a singular match on a calendar. Many elite guests attend via debenture access, host clients, or balance their court time with private dining reservations in neighborhoods such as Mayfair, Belgravia, Chelsea, and Knightsbridge.
